Illinois State Police released declassified documents revealing that a homeless individual who trespassed onto Governor JB Pritzker's residential property was unaware of the location's significance. The 102-page report, with substantial portions redacted for security reasons, provides insight into the incident and the circumstances surrounding the arrest. The case highlights issues related to homelessness and property security at high-profile political residences.
